有时您可能需要在Linux上生成zip文件或解压缩zip文件。如果你在网上搜索如何在Linux中解压一个zip文件,你通常会看到如下答案:但如果你手头正好有一台Linux服务器,你可以尝试一下,一般你会得到这样的返回:这是因为,zip和unzip这两个命令需要单独安装,不是系统默认的命令。但是有的时候,我们拿到的linux服务器没有管理员权限,不能自己安装任何东西,只能使用系统已有的命令。一般主流的Linux发行版都会默认自带Python。使用Python,我们还可以压缩文件。可能有人会说他不会Python,或者他不会Vim,在Linux上写代码太麻烦了。今天我们要说的是一种只需要执行命令就可以不用写Python代码的方法。命令格式为:#将一个或多个文件压缩成一个zip文件python-mzipfile-cxxx.zipfile1file2file3#压缩一个文件夹python-mzipfile-cmonty.zipfoldername#解压一个Zip文件到指定文件夹python-mzipfile-exxx.zip目标文件夹名称就这么简单,无论是要压缩一个还是多个文件,还是要压缩整个文件夹,还是要解压一个zip文件,都可以使用上面的这些命令很容易完成。本文转载自微信公众号“闻所未闻的密码”,可通过以下二维码关注。转载本文请联系Code公众号。
